Classroom Management Strategies for Modern Educators
Effective teaching in today’s school environments requires more than just understanding of the content. Modern teachers must also demonstrate strong student management strategies. This involves fostering a positive educational setting where students click here feel safe and engaged to succeed. Several successful techniques can be applied, including proactive disciplinary measures, building strong connections with learners, and incorporating pupil participation into decision-making. Consider these key areas:
- Establishing clear guidelines and outcomes.
- Utilizing reward systems strategies.
- Encouraging student responsibility.
- Dealing with disruptive behavior promptly and consistently.
- Incorporating digital tools thoughtfully to enhance engagement.
Ultimately, efficient behavior management is about creating a culture of understanding and teamwork between educators and students.

Digital Tools in the Classroom : Upsides and Drawbacks
The adoption of digital tools in the educational setting presents both substantial benefits and challenges . On the positive side, pupils can obtain a variety of resources , promote collaboration through networked platforms, and cultivate crucial computer proficiency. Furthermore , tailored education becomes readily feasible with the aid of adaptive applications. However, difficulties arise concerning equal availability to devices , adequate educator preparation, and the possibility for interruption and concerns about virtual well-being. To sum up, successful incorporation requires careful planning and a holistic method .
